Changeset 1364
- Timestamp:
- Apr 15, 2004, 12:45:12 AM (21 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/testcase/1023-maxfilehandles.c
-
Property cvs2svn:cvs-rev
changed from
1.4
to1.5
r1363 r1364 47 47 static int aiFiles[MAX_FHS]; 48 48 49 DosSetRelMaxFH(&lFHDelta, &cFHs); 50 printf("cFHs=%d\n", cFHs); 51 52 /* check for args */ 49 /* 50 * Init 51 */ 53 52 fStreams = argc >= 2; 54 53 54 DosSetRelMaxFH(&lFHDelta, &cFHs); 55 printf("1023-maxfilehandles: starting at cFHs=%d; testing %s.\n", cFHs, fStreams ? "streams" : "io"); 56 57 /* 58 * Open files. 59 */ 55 60 cFHLast = cFHs; 56 61 msLastInc = pGIS->msecs; … … 87 92 88 93 msTotal += msEnd - msLastInc; 94 if (!msTotal) 95 msTotal++; 89 96 cFiles = i; 90 97 … … 92 99 DosSetRelMaxFH(&lFHDelta, &cFHs); 93 100 printf("cFHs=%d\n", cFHs); 94 printf("msTotal=%d cIncrements=%d cFiles=%d i.e. %d handles per second \n",95 msTotal, cIncrements, cFiles, cFiles * 1000 / msTotal );101 printf("msTotal=%d cIncrements=%d cFiles=%d i.e. %d handles per second (%s)\n", 102 msTotal, cIncrements, cFiles, cFiles * 1000 / msTotal, fStreams ? "streams" : "io"); 96 103 97 104 /* … … 110 117 } 111 118 msEnd = pGIS->msecs; 112 printf("close of %d files took %d ms\n", j, msEnd - msStart); 119 msTotal = msEnd - msStart; 120 if (!msTotal) 121 msTotal++; 122 printf("close of %d files took %d ms i.e. %d handles per seconds\n", 123 j, msTotal, cFiles * 1000 / msTotal); 113 124 114 125 /* -
Property cvs2svn:cvs-rev
changed from
Note:
See TracChangeset
for help on using the changeset viewer.